Introduction to HHC
HHC is a cannabinoid that is derived from THC through a process of hydrogenation. This process involves the addition of hydrogen atoms to the THC molecule, which alters its chemical structure and, consequently, its effects on the body. HHC is known for its stability and resistance to heat and UV light, making it a potentially more durable cannabinoid compared to THC. Its legal status varies by jurisdiction, but in many places, it is considered legal due to its derivation from hemp, which contains less than 0.3% THC.

Methods of Consumption
The method of consuming HHC can significantly impact its effects and duration. Common methods include vaping, smoking, edibles, and sublingual tinctures. Vaping and smoking offer a rapid onset of effects due to the direct absorption into the bloodstream through the lungs. However, the duration of effects from these methods tends to be shorter, typically lasting a few hours. Edibles and sublingual tinctures, on the other hand, may have a slower onset due to absorption through the digestive system or under the tongue, but they can provide longer-lasting effects, sometimes up to 8 hours or more.
Duration of HHC Effects
The duration of HHC’s effects is a critical factor for users to consider. While individual experiences can vary, general guidelines suggest that the effects of HHC can last anywhere from 4 to 12 hours, depending on the factors mentioned above. The peak effects are usually experienced within the first 2-3 hours, after which the intensity may gradually decrease. However, the residual effects can persist, offering continued relief from pain or anxiety and promoting relaxation.
Influencing Factors
Several factors can influence the duration of HHC’s effects. These include:
- Dose and Potency: Higher doses or more potent products can lead to longer-lasting effects. However, it’s essential to start with a low dose and gradually increase as needed to avoid overwhelming effects.
- Method of Consumption: As mentioned, different consumption methods can affect the onset and duration of HHC’s effects. Edibles and tinctures tend to offer longer effects compared to vaping or smoking.
- Individual Metabolism: People’s bodies metabolize cannabinoids at different rates. Factors such as body weight, metabolism rate, and the presence of other substances in the system can influence how long HHC lasts.
Tolerance and Sensitivity
Users may also experience variations in the duration of HHC’s effects due to tolerance and sensitivity. Regular use can lead to tolerance, where the body becomes accustomed to the presence of HHC, potentially reducing its effects and duration. On the other hand, sensitivity to cannabinoids can result in more pronounced and longer-lasting effects. It’s crucial for users to be aware of their body’s response to HHC and adjust their consumption accordingly.
